Davao City soon to have a wakeboard park

I simply couldn’t contain my utter excitement when I found out about this yesterday – and via Facebook, no less. Apparently, Davao City will soon have a wakeboard park! Construction of the Davao Wakeboard Park is allegedly underway and it’s set to be completed on April 2009. The grand opening of this new Davao City tourist attraction is slated for May 2009. Just in time for the tail end of summer 2009! As a certified water sports aficionado, I simply cannot wait to visit this complex soon!

For the uninitiated, wakeboarding is a surface water sport wherein a person uses a wakeboard (this one’s smaller than a surfboard but a little bit bigger than a skateboard) over the surface of a body of water. This sport was reportedly developed via a combination of water skiing, surfing and snowboarding techniques.

Based on the vicinity map found on this page (which I also got from the DWP Facebook page), the Davao Wakeboard Park will be located somewhere near Tugbok and Mintal (which is roughly 20 minutes away from Ulas, Davao City and 10 minutes from Calinan)
